基于C-的简易计算器.docxV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
基于C-的简易计算器

窗体顶端 设计题目:基于C#的简易计算器 选题类型:程序设计 学生姓名:李金峰 学号: 201301013050 专业:计算机应用技术 班级: 13计应工学一班 指导教师:蒋桥华 2018年 5月 目录 一、产品设计背景分析………………………3 1.1研究的背景………………………3 1.2选题现状………………………3 1.3选题意义………………………3 二、可行性分析………………………3 2.1 关于visual c++ ………………………3 2.2技术可行性………………………5 2.3经济可行性………………………5 2.4技术分析………………………5 三、产品需求分析………………………6 四、产品模块设计………………………6 4.1产品设计思路………………………6 4.2产品概要设计………………………7 4.3产品逻辑设计………………………8 五、产品功能实现………………………12 六、产品测试及优化分析………………………13 6.1产品测试………………………13 6.2产品优化分析………………………14 6.3产品功能模块实现………………………14 七、设计总结………………………14 八、参考文献………………………14 致谢………………………16 一、产品设计背景分析 1.1研究的背景 当代的人类生活中,咱们经常会遇到数字数据比较大且数据复杂的数字运算,心算笔算起来很复杂困难,这时候咱们就要想到用到计算器。通过本程序设计将要实现一个简单的计算器。计算生活中的数字已经成了必不可少的一段生活过程了,而随着生活水平的提高,更加繁琐的计算的已经成了必不可少的一部分了,现在生活的一部分仅仅靠自己的心算来计算已经是满足不了的。所以我设计了这个程序就是为了人们生活需要的复杂的计算。这些工具不但方便了我们的生活,而且给了咱们更多选择和实现的形式。本程序完成了加、减、乘、除、求数字正负的功能。 1.2选题现状 此题的现状,随着人们的生活水平越来越高,身边的数字计算也是随着而增加着。所以现在的人越来越离不开计算器了。 1.3选题意义 此题的意义在于方便人们生活中数字计算的一个简易计算器,利用Visual C#应用程序,面对对象的程序。并且熟悉使用此计算器的加、减、乘、除等功能。 二、???行性分析 2.1 关于visual c++ 2007年11月月初,美国Microsoft公司公布了Visual Studio 2008版本。 2010年4月中旬,美国Microsoft公司公布了Visual Studio 2010版本以及.NET 4.0。 2012年9月中旬,美国Microsoft公司在美国西雅图公布Visual Studio 2012版本。 2013年11月中旬,美国Microsoft公司公布Visual Studio 2013版本。 2014年年底,美国Microsoft公司公布Visual Studio 2015版本。 2017年5月初,美国Microsoft公司 Build 开发者大会正式推出苹果电脑操作系统Mac版 Visual Studio 本程序的设计就是基于在 Visual Studio 2015版本上的编程。 2.2技术可行性 采用VS+C#,使用visual studio开发后端代码。我系是信息与艺术设计系的计算机应用技术,对计算机技术有一定的了解,也有一定的计算机操作能力。我院有很多完善的程序,如贪吃蛇、俄罗斯方块等,学到html+css+ javascript前端开发, asp.net mvc和java等后端开发代码。通过以上的分析,可以确保本程序开发在技术上是完全可行的。 visual studio的作用是为C#语言操作提供必要的运行环境与开发环境。通过后台可以直接执行语言程序的编辑与修改便于程序员对程序的掌握。 2.3经济可行性 本程序是采用C#语言编辑,程序类的入门级语言,方便使用大部分人生活工作中都会遇到大数字类的计算,我的这款软件就是主要帮助这部分人群解决这个问题,受到广大使用者的青睐。 2.4技术分析 1.程序开发的实现在技术上是可行的。 2.从技术和可扩展性来讲,是可行的。 随着现在社会计算机的飞速普及使得计算机办公模式已成为当前流行办公模式,并且计算机各种技术已经成熟,电脑系统操作简洁明了,不需要加装任何硬件设备,可以在任何地方进行操作而不用安装任何专门的软件。只要有一台能开机的电脑就能使用,客户端不在需要时时刻刻的维护。 三、产品需求分析 按钮管理:按钮管理是用户所需要计算数据,用户可以进入此处进行相关的数字类的计算。这部分主要包括以下方面: 1.加法计算。数字的加法之间的运算。 2.减法运算。数字的减法之间的运算。 3.乘法运算。数字的乘法之间的运算。 4. 除法运算。数字的除法之间的运算。 计算

文档评论(0)

bokegood +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档